Linux Mint: Linux Mint is a popular, easy-to-use Linux distribution based on Ubuntu. It provides a familiar desktop experience for Windows users and lots of pre-installed software. Linux Mint is a good option for beginners switching from Windows to Linux.

NoxApp+: NoxApp+ is an Android emulator for Windows and Mac that allows you to run Android apps and games on your computer. It provides good performance and customizability compared to other Android emulators.

Linux Mint Features
  • Based on Ubuntu LTS releases for stability
  • Cinnamon, MATE, or Xfce desktop environments
  • Software Manager with 30,000+ packages
  • Mint Tools for system management and configuration
  • Support for Snap and Flatpak application formats
  • Multimedia support out of the box
  • Compatible with Ubuntu PPAs and Debian packages

NoxApp+ Features
  • Android emulator for Windows and Mac
  • Run Android apps and games on computer
  • Good performance
  • Customizable settings
  • Keyboard mapping
  • Macro recording
  • Screen recording
  • Supports Android 7.1.2
